记述了采自中国吉林省长白山地区的隅隙蛛属Tegecoelotes 1新种:弱齿隅隙蛛,新种T. dysodentatus sp. nov. .本新种近似于亚隅隙蛛T. secundus (Paik, 1971) (Wang, 2002:133, f. 375~380),但生殖器有如下区别:(1) 雄蛛膝节突末端向外侧弯曲;(2)引导器末端向背侧弯曲且与中突的间距较大;(3)盾板突较钝;(4)盾板外侧边缘的薄片较宽;(5)雌蛛外雌器齿弱且间距宽;(6)纳精囊头较后者细.本新种以雌性副模外雌器齿较弱而得名.  相似文献

记述了中国线蛛科Nemesiidae雷文蛛属Raveniola 1新种,城步雷文蛛Raveniola chengbuensis sp.nov.,新种与中国雷文蛛Raveniola chinensis(Kulczynski,1901)相似,但两者如下区别:1)纳精囊形状不同,2)新种前眼列近端直,而后者的前眼列后曲;3)新种的头胸部比后者的显得更狭长,新种以其模式产地而命名,模式标本保存于湖南师范大学生命科学学院,文中量度单位为mm。  相似文献

报道越南地蛛科硬皮地蛛属1新种,三岛硬皮地蛛Calommata tamdaoensis sp.nov.。模式标本保存在中国科学院动物研究所。三岛硬皮地蛛,新种Calommata tamdaoensissp.nov.(图1~8)新种近似于梅氏硬皮地蛛Calommata megae Fourie,Haddad & Jocqué,2011,但新种触肢胫节极度膨大,而梅氏硬皮地蛛正常,无膨大;新种引导器粗壮,梅氏硬皮地蛛引导器开始狭窄过半后慢慢变宽;引导器远侧端具有1个很大的齿,但梅氏硬皮地蛛具1个小齿。正模♂,越南永福省三岛国家自然公园,2003年6月7日,范鼎飒采。词源:新种种名源自模式产地。  相似文献

记述了采自中国重庆洞穴内的球体蛛科喀蛛属1新种,心形喀蛛Karstia cordata sp.nov.,模式标本保存在四川大学自然博物馆(SCUM).心形喀蛛,新种Karstia cordata sp.nov.(图1~18)新种与上扬子喀蛛K.upperyangtzica Chen,2010相似,但它们的区别在于:前者具1插入器附片,后者缺失;前者插入器突不分叉,后者多分叉;前者中突表面呈具细齿锉刀状,后者光滑;前者雌性生殖板呈心形,后者为近三角形,前者纳精囊宽且长,后者窄而短.正模♂,产自中国重庆市武隆县土地乡天生村硝洞(29.53°N,107.85°E;海拔1050 m),2010-10-17.副模:1 ♂,3♀ ♀,采集信息同正模;2 ♂♂,10♀ ♀,产自四川省华蓥市洋河镇盐井沟村垛子石洞(30.29°N,106.77°E),2010-10-16,均为林玉成和窦亮采集.词源:新种种名源自拉丁词语cordatus(心形的),意指该种雌性生殖板形状;形容词.  相似文献

记述了采自贵州洞穴和云南西双版纳雨林的愈螯蛛科安拉蛛属2新种,盘县安拉蛛Anapistula panensis sp.nov.和郑氏安拉蛛Anapistula zhengi sp.nov.,模式标本保存在中国科学院动物研究所(IZCAS).盘县安拉蛛,新种Anapistula panensis sp.nov.(图1~5)新种与A.bifurcate Harvey,1998相似.它们的区别为:前者触肢引导器呈不对称分叉,后者为对称分叉;前者跗舟具2根长背刺,后者缺失;前者生殖板中管成“Y”形,后者为“T”形;前者生殖板后缘直,后者呈弧形.正模♂,产自中国贵州省盘县珠东乡十里坪村神仙洞(25°37′N,104°45′E;海拔1 687 m),2007年3月15日.副模:1 ♂,50♀♀,采集信息同正模,刘杰、林玉成采.词源:新种种名源自模式产地地名;形容词.郑氏安拉蛛,新种Anapistula zhengi sp.nov.(图6~ 10)新种与A.secreta Gertsch,1941相似.它们区别为:前者跗舟具2根明显的长背刺,后者仅1根;前者触肢引导器呈三分叉,后者为二分叉;前者生殖板中管宽且短,后者窄且长;前者纳精囊较小,后者稍大.正模♂,产自中国云南省勐腊县勐仑镇西双版纳自然保护区雨林冠层(21°56′N,101°17′E;海拔876m),2006-09-19~ 2007-03-15.副模:48♂♂,156♀♀,采集信息同正模,郑国采.词源:新种种名源自采集人沈阳师范大学郑国博士的名字;词性为名词性同位语.  相似文献

蜘蛛有3种生态类型,即洞穴型、结网型和游猎型。利用RAPD技术检测3种生态类型蜘蛛的代表品种,即白额巨蟹蛛(游猎型)、漏斗蛛(结网型)、虎纹捕鸟蛛和七纺器蛛(洞穴型)的基因组DNA的多态性。用11个随机引物对3种生态类型的代表蜘蛛的基因组DNA进行扩增,平均每个品种观察到约22.5个标记,单个引物获得的标记在4~13个之间。实验结果经统计学分析表明,L纺器蛛和虎纹捕鸟蛛的随机扩增多态DNA共享度(F)高,在分子水平上进一步证实了同生态类型蜘蛛的亲缘天系最近,聚类结果表明,3种类型蜘蛛的总体演化趋势为:洞穴型 结网型—游猎型,与以往的形态学研究相符。  相似文献

These spiders resemble fossil spiders of the Carboniferous. Although they are unique in retaining several primitive characters it is thought best to include them in the sub-Order Mygalomorphae and to abandon the special sub-Order Liphistiomorphae.
The family Heptathelidae to include those species with seven instead of eight spinnerets as in the Liphistiidae is also abandoned.
The species Liphistius thorelli Sim. from Sumatra is regarded as a synonym of the other Sumatran species L. sumatranus Thor.
Eight species of Liphistius and two of Heptathela are now recognized. Their distribution is confined, according to present knowledge, to Burma, Thailand, Vietnam, China, Japan, Malaysia and Sumatra. This may provide useful evidence in the question, as yet unsettled, of the origin of south-east Asia in terms of continental drift.
A special visit has been paid to Sumatra to rediscover Liphistius sumatranus (of which only one specimen was found and described in 1879) to establish with certainty that it is distinct from the Malaysian L. desultor . This was achieved and the species are now compared.
Some biological observations are provided.  相似文献

We have sequenced the complete mitochondrial genomes of the spiders Heptathela hangzhouensis and Ornithoctonus huwena. Both genomes encode 13 protein-coding genes, 22 tRNA genes, and 2 ribosomal RNA genes. H. hangzhouensis, a species of the suborder Mesothelae and a representative of the most basal clade of Araneae, possesses a gene order identical to that of Limulus polyphemus of Xiphosura. On the other hand, O. huwena, a representative of suborder Opisthothelae, infraorder Mygalomorphae, was found to have seven tRNA genes positioned differently from those of Limulus. The rrnLtrnL1nad1 arrangement shared by the araneomorph families Salticidae, Nesticidae, and Linyphiidae and the mygalomorph family Theraphosidae is a putative synapomorphy joining the mygalomorph with the araneomorph. Between the two species examined, base compositions also differ significantly. The lengths of most protein-coding genes in H. hangzhouensis and O. huwena mtDNA are either identical to or slightly shorter than their Limulus counterparts. Usage of initiation and termination codons in these protein-coding genes seems to follow patterns conserved among most arthropod and some other metazoan mitochondrial genomes. The sequences of the 3 ends of rrnS and rrnL in the two species are similar to those reported for Limulus, and the entire genes are shortened by about 100–250 nucleotides with respect to Limulus. The lengths of most tRNA genes from the two species are distinctly shorter than those of Limulus and the sequences reveal unusual inferred tRNA secondary structures. Our finding provides new molecular evidence supporting that the suborder Mesothelae is basal to opisthothelids.Reviewing Editor Dr. Rafael Zardoya  相似文献

Busseola fusca (Fuller) is one of the most important pest of cereals in sub-Saharan Africa. Cotesia sesamiae (Cameron) is the predominant parasitoid attacking B. fusca larvae in many parts of Africa. An exotic parasitoid, Cotesia flavipes Cameron, was introduced into Kenya in 1993 for the control of Chilo partellus (Swinhoe). Laboratory studies indicated that although C. flavipes would search for, and attack B. fusca , it was not able to complete its development in this host. The aim of the present study was to investigate the outcome of multiple parasitism of B. fusca by the two Cotesia species. The study showed that when both parasitoid species stung a B. fusca larva at the same time, both parasitoids emerged from more than half of the host larvae, C. flavipes alone emerged from 17%, and C. sesamiae alone emerged from 9%. When the larvae were parasitized by C. sesamiae first, and then 2 h later by C. flavipes , and vice versa, most of the progeny were C. flavipes . However, when B. fusca larvae were stung by C. sesamiae three days before oviposition by C. flavipes , significantly more C. sesamiae emerged from the larvae. When C. flavipes oviposited first, no larvae produced C. flavipes only. The interaction of parasitoids and the host immune system, and the implications of these results for the biological control of stem borers in East Africa are discussed.  相似文献
